The insignia is three shamrocks. One left, one right, and one vertical. This ‘Trinity’ style Irish Shamrock cap badge is for Irish members of the Lieutenancy of Ireland, including Vice Lord-Lieutenants and Deputy Lord-Lieutenants. Each of the Irish (originally) North Irish (now) Counties had one of these.
